slashsky.com

专业资讯与知识分享平台

技术博客内容规划指南:如何为开发者社区构建系统化后端知识体系

📌 文章摘要
本文面向技术博主与后端开发者,深入探讨如何规划高质量的技术博客内容。文章将系统性地解析如何从零散的技术点出发,构建具有深度与连续性的专题系列,从而在开发者社区中建立专业影响力。内容涵盖知识体系设计、专题规划、可持续创作及社区互动等核心维度,提供切实可行的策略与框架,助力技术创作者产出兼具价值与传播力的内容。

1. 一、 从碎片到体系:为何技术博客需要系统化规划

许多技术博客的起点,往往是记录一个具体问题的解决方案或一次新技术的尝鲜体验。这类碎片化内容虽有其即时价值,但长期来看,容易陷入‘知识孤岛’的困境——内容分散、缺乏关联,读者难以形成整体认知,博主自身的知识输出也缺乏累积效应。 系统化的内容规划,其核心价值在于构建一个‘可生长的知识网络’。对于读者(尤其是后端开发者社区的同仁)而言,一个围绕特定技术栈(如Spring Cloud微服务生态)、核心领域(如高并发架构设计)或成长路径(如从初级到资深的后端工程师技能树)组织的专题系列,能提供循序渐进的学习路径,大幅降低获取知识的认知负荷。对于博主而言,体系化规划迫使你进行主题深耕,形成独特的内容护城河,并在持续的专题写作中巩固自身的技术知识体系,实现‘输出倒逼输入’的良性循环。最终,这将在纷繁的开发者社区中塑造你清晰、专业的个人或品牌技术形象。

2. 二、 构建知识骨架:设计你的专题系列与内容地图

打造系统化知识体系的第一步是绘制一张‘内容地图’。这需要你从一个较高的维度审视你想要分享的技术领域。 1. **确定核心领域与主线**:聚焦你的专业方向,例如‘云原生后端架构’、‘分布式系统实践’或‘数据库内核探秘’。这条主线是你所有内容的灵魂。 2. **设计专题系列**:将主线分解为若干个有序的、逻辑连贯的专题。例如,围绕‘分布式系统’,可以规划出系列一:《分布式共识算法深度解析》(涵盖Paxos、Raft等)、系列二:《分布式事务实战方案》(对比2PC、TCC、Saga等)、系列三:《高可用服务发现与负载均衡》。每个系列内部,文章之间应存在明确的递进或互补关系。 3. **创建内容蓝图**:为每个专题列出详细的大纲。例如,在《高并发系统设计》专题下,可以规划:基石篇(指标与原则)、缓存篇(多级缓存架构)、异步篇(消息队列与线程模型)、数据库篇(分库分表与读写分离)。这张蓝图就是你未来数月甚至数年的创作指南,能有效避免灵感枯竭和内容重复。 此过程的关键在于平衡深度与广度,确保每个专题都能挖得足够深,同时系列之间又能覆盖该领域的关键面。

3. 三、 深度内容创作:超越教程,提供洞察与解决方案

有了骨架,填充的血肉——即单篇内容的质量——决定了知识体系的最终价值。技术博客的深度体现在以下几个方面: * **原理穿透**:不仅展示‘How’(如何使用),更要深入阐释‘Why’(为何这样设计)和‘What if’(不同方案的权衡)。结合源码片段、流程图和架构图,将底层机制讲透。 * **场景化设计**:将技术置于真实的业务场景中讨论。例如,讲解Redis时,可以结合‘热点商品秒杀’、‘社交关系链存储’等具体场景,分析数据结构选型、持久化策略与集群方案的取舍。 * **实践与坑点**:分享一手实践经验,包括环境配置、性能调优、排查线上故障的真实案例和踩过的‘坑’。这部分内容是连接理论与实践的桥梁,对开发者社区极具参考价值。 * **横向对比与演进思考**:介绍一项技术时,可以将其与同类替代方案进行多维度对比(如性能、复杂度、社区生态)。同时,探讨该技术的演进历程与未来趋势,体现你的行业视野。 语言上,力求专业而清晰,避免不必要的晦涩。多用比喻和类比解释复杂概念,用代码和图表辅助说明,让严谨的技术内容保持可读性。

4. 四、 持续运营与互动:在开发者社区中生长与迭代

一个活的知识体系需要与社区共同进化。发布文章只是开始。 * **建立发布节奏**:保持稳定、可持续的更新频率(如每两周一篇),培养读者的阅读期待。专题内的文章可以预告下一篇,形成追更效应。 * **多渠道分发生态**:将博客作为内容中枢,同时将文章精要或衍生思考同步至技术社区(如掘金、SegmentFault)、社交媒体(如Twitter/微博技术圈)或专业论坛。针对不同平台特性调整呈现形式,吸引多元读者回流至你的博客主站。 * **拥抱反馈与迭代**:积极开放评论区,认真回复读者提问。读者的疑问和讨论常常是下一篇绝佳文章的灵感来源。定期根据技术发展(如重要版本更新)和读者反馈,对已发布的系列文章进行修订、增补或重写,让你的知识库保持时效性。 * **构建互动关系**:通过内容结识同行,参与或发起技术讨论。可以考虑将读者的常见问题整理成FAQ,或邀请社区贡献者进行专题共创。这能将你的博客从一个信息发布点,升级为一个活跃的微型开发者社区节点。 通过以上系统化的规划、深度的创作和持续的运营,你的技术博客将不再仅仅是个人笔记的集合,而会成为开发者社区中一份值得信赖、持续增值的公共知识资产,从而为你带来深远的技术影响力。